AngularJS applications are primarily designed for creating
dynamic web applications, which can sometimes make them less friendly for
search engines. However, there are some steps you can take to optimize an
AngularJS application for SEO:
- Use
server-side rendering: Implement server-side rendering (SSR) to generate
HTML on the server and send it to the client, which can improve the search
engine indexing and the overall performance of the application.
- Use
the hashbang URL structure: AngularJS uses hashbang URLs, which can be
read by search engines and provide a way to access individual pages. Make
sure to configure your server to serve the correct content for these URLs.
- Use
metadata tags: Include metadata tags such as title, description, and
keywords in your application's HTML to help search engines understand the
content of your pages.
- Use
the HTML5 mode: Use HTML5 mode to remove the hashbang from URLs and make
them more user-friendly. This can also help search engines understand the
structure of your pages.
- Avoid
duplicate content: Use the canonical tag to avoid duplicate content issues
that may arise due to the dynamic nature of AngularJS applications.
- Use
sitemap: Create a sitemap that lists all the pages on your website and
submit it to search engines to help them crawl your website efficiently.
- Optimize
page speed: Optimize the performance of your application to improve page
speed, as search engines consider page speed as a ranking factor.
Overall, the key to optimizing an AngularJS application for
SEO is to create a search engine-friendly URL structure, provide metadata, use
server-side rendering, and ensure fast page speed.
